logo

Output d38cf492d12b1f6cdbfdc50603a62f3406999dc0f94835917060c35d253fd788:14

value
309026
script pubkey
OP_HASH160 OP_PUSHBYTES_20 85a343ccf6a76c7e25c94182a18af33a4f365034 OP_EQUAL
address
3DsdNu1jmPT3vxg8PntTQS8zgowDz19U8i
transaction
d38cf492d12b1f6cdbfdc50603a62f3406999dc0f94835917060c35d253fd788